Support Coach

Employment Opportunity: Support Coach

Company: Coastline Services
Location: Santa Barbara County
Position: Support Coach
Pay Rate: $24.50/Hour
Employment Type: Part-Time and Full-Time Positions Available

About Us: Coastline Services is dedicated to providing exceptional support to adults with developmental and intellectual disabilities throughout Santa Barbara County. Our services are funded through Tri-Counties Regional Center for Supported Living Services. We strive to promote independence, skill development, and community integration for the individuals we support.

Available Schedules:

  • Sundays-Thursdays 9:00am-5:00pm (full-time)
  • Mondays-Fridays 8:30am-1:00pm (part-time)
  • Saturdays 3:00pm-11:00pm (part-time)
  • Thursdays, Thursdays, Saturdays 9:00am-9:00pm (full-time)

Position Requirements:

  • High School diploma or GED.
  • Valid California Driver’s License, current automobile insurance, and access to a reliable vehicle for transportation to/from work and throughout scheduled shifts.
  • Clean DMV driving history report.
  • Negative alcohol/drug screening in accordance with California law.
  • Clears and maintains Department of Justice background clearance.

Position Overview: We are seeking compassionate and dedicated individuals to join our team as Support Coaches. As a Support Coach, you will play a crucial role in assisting adults with developmental and intellectual disabilities, helping them achieve their personal goals and enhance their quality of life.

Position Responsibilities May Include but Are Not Limited To:

  • Provides support, training, teaching, and empowerment for skill building, maintaining learned skills, and meeting individualized goals using a person-centered approach.
  • Medication support, including training, reminders, refills, pharmacy pick-up/drop-off, medication changes, documentation, and communication.
  • Creating meaningful schedules, promoting important activities for the person served, attending classes/events/activities, and creating community connections.
  • Money management training and support, including creating/implementing financial budgets, paying bills, banking, and checking mail.
  • Health and wellness support, including personal hygiene/grooming, promoting dignity and respect, grocery shopping, meal planning and preparation, cleaning, organizing, and following behavioral intervention plans.
  • Overnight support to ensure health, safety, and stability, including awake support during awake hours and sleep support when the person served is asleep.
  • Documentation and deadlines, including completing daily shift notes, clocking in/out of shifts, tracking goals, communicating information, and maintaining confidentiality.
  • Training and professionalism, including training new employees, attending and leading trainings and meetings, collaborating with team members, and maintaining a positive attitude.
